Rendering Heavy Drawings in the Browser — Without Losing Performance
Working with technical drawings online is a balancing act.
Performance, precision, and accessibility all fight for attention — and most solutions compromise one to achieve the other.
At Viewsoft, we built our viewing architecture with one goal: to make large and complex drawings instantly available, directly in the browser, without relying on heavy back-end rendering or long load times. With us, we have a proven technology built up by Rasterex.
The challenge with performance
Large drawings — especially PDF, CAD, and hybrid files — are demanding. Traditional viewers often try to render everything at once, forcing the browser to handle far more data than necessary. The result? Slow loading, laggy zooming, and frustrated users.
A high-performance viewing engine needs to work smarter: load only what’s visible, render only what’s relevant, and make the rest available when needed.
Our approach: modular and optimized
Viewsoft’s architecture is built on the idea that every drawing format behaves differently — and should be handled differently.
Instead of one generic renderer, our system combines specialized engines that are tuned for their specific job.
Vector-based formats are handled with selective rendering, drawing only visible geometry. Document formats are optimized through intelligent tile loading.
All rendering happens client-side, in the user’s browser.
No heavy server infrastructure. No waiting for pre-processed tiles.
Just direct, high-fidelity visualization — instantly accessible.
Why client-side matters
Client-side rendering gives organizations freedom and control. It removes latency, reduces bandwidth usage, and allows data to stay within the user’s environment.
It also scales effortlessly. Whether you’re viewing one drawing or hundreds, performance remains consistent because the workload happens where it’s most efficient — right on the device.
Ready for integration
The same architecture that powers Viewsoft’s Web Viewer also enables seamless embedding.
Software vendors can integrate the viewer directly into their own platforms through a lightweight interface, maintaining their own look, feel, and user management.
For enterprises, it means complete control over where the data lives and how the viewer connects to existing systems.
The result
Instant viewing.
Smooth interaction.
And a foundation designed to grow with your workflow — not slow it down.
→ Explore the Web Viewer Module
See how our modular viewing technology can be embedded directly into your platform.